WebIn JavaScript, you refresh the page using document.location.reload(). You can add the truekeyword to force the reloaded page to come from the server (instead of cache). Alternatively, you can use the falsekeyword to reload the page from the cache. This code can be called automatically upon an event or simply when the user clicks on a link. WebThe simplest way to refresh a page using JavaScript is by using the location.reload()method. This method reloads the current page with the current URL.
